Colum has voted in 53.7 % of eligible Commons divisions, compared with a Commons average of 72.7 %. Colum has voted against the party's recorded majority 1 time.

A non-vote is not necessarily an absence — it may reflect ministerial duty, pairing, illness, or acting as a teller.
